ニフクラ mobile backend(mBaaS)お役立ちブログ

スマホアプリ開発にニフクラ mobile backend(mBaaS)。アプリ開発に役立つ情報をおとどけ!

スクリプト

スクリプト機能の始め方

サーバサイドにロジックを持たせることでアプリだけでは難しかったロジックを実現したり、アプリのコードをシンプルにできます。現状、Node.jsしか対応していませんので、これまでJavaScript SDK以外を使ってきた方には馴染みがないかも知れません。そこで今…

スクリプト機能を使って複数のクラスデータを一回で取得する

3月にリリースしたスクリプト機能を使って、どんなことができるのか試していきたいと思います。 mBaaSのデータストアではRESTfulの原則に従っていますので、一つのURLごとに一つのクラスが割り当てられています。そのため、複数のクラスからデータを取得する…

スクリプト機能を使ってデータの検証を行う

先日リリースされたスクリプト機能を使ってデータの検証(バリデーション)を行ってみます。使い道としては以下が考えられます。 必須の入力項目、数字のみと言ったデータの登録/更新前の検証 ゲームにおけるチート対策 今回はItemクラスでnameプロパティを…

iOSからスクリプト機能を呼び出す

3月にリリースされたスクリプト機能を使ってiOS側からコードを実行してみたいと思います。今回はデータストアに保存する際に、事前に入力チェックを行うスクリプトとしてみます。 サーバ側にアップロードするコードについて 今回アップロードするコードは次…

JavaScript SDKを使ってスクリプト機能を呼び出す

先日リリースされたスクリプト機能はiOS/Android/Unity/JavaScript SDKそれぞれがすでに対応しています。今回はJavaScript SDKからの使い方、スクリプト機能の使い方例を紹介します。 インストールについて スクリプト機能はバージョン2.1.0以降が対応してい…

スクリプト機能をリリースしました!

mBaaS上で自由にコードを実行できるスクリプト機能がリリースされました。これでmBaaSを使う時の自由度が大幅にアップするはずです。ということで今回はまずHello Worldを動かすまでの流れを紹介します。

スクリプト機能でできるあんなこと、こんなこと

先日、スクリプト機能提供の発表をしました。スクリプト機能はmBaaS上にロジック(スクリプト)を保存できる機能になります。そのため、これまでアプリにすべてのロジックを保存する必要がありましたが、サーバサイドを使うことで様々なメリットが生まれます…